Can you eat elephant grass?
Elephant grass, as implied by its name, is an important source of forage for elephants in Africa (Cook et al., 2005). Elephant grass is a multipurpose plant. The young leaves and shoots are edible by humans and can be cooked to make soups and stews (Burkill, 1985). Elephant grass has several environmental applications.

Napier grass is the most important fodder crop for the dairy farmers in East Africa. Its high productivity makes it particularly suited to feed cattle and buffaloes. It is also an important forage for elephants in Africa, hence its name "elephant grass".What is elephant grass used for?
Elephant grass is often cultivated as windbreak and firebreak. It is also used to improve fertility of the soil and in the control of erosion. Elephant grass is used for the manufacture of paper, oil, biogas and charcoal. Uncontrolled growth of elephant grass can clog waterways and induce floods.What animal eats napier grass?

Planting – The furrows are made 1.20 meters apart. The cuttings are planted flat in the furrows, 70 centimeters (cm) apart, and covered with soil one to two inches thick. After planting, irrigate to enhance germination. Always irrigate when necessary.Is Napier grass a flowering plant?
